NOTES:
*You
can
adjust
the
relative
volume
of
the
auto-accompaniment
by
using
the
AC-
COMP
VOLUME
slider.
*You
can
adjust
the
tempo
of
the
auto-accompaniment
by
using
the
TEMPO
con-
trol
buttons.
During
auto-accompaniment
performance,
chord
played
on
the
accompaniment
keyboard
will
continue
to
sound
after
releasing
the
keys.

Troubleshooting
ts
“For
any
malfunction,
always
check
battery
condition
first.
(see
page
6)
|
Trouble
Possible
Cause
Remedy
No
sound,
even
if
_
keys
are
pressed.
1.
Main
voiume
turned
down.
2.
Headphones
con-
nected.
1.
Turn
up
main
volume.
2.
Disconnect
head-
phones.
No
rhythm.
No
accompaniment.
Main
and
accompani-
ment
volume
turned
down.
Turn
up
main
and
accompaniment
volume,
Occasional
interference.
Refrigerators,
washing
machines
and
similar
electric
appliances.
Use
outlet
as
far
away
as
possible
from
appli-
ance
thought
to
be
the
cause.
No
sound
when
con-
nected
to
external
amplifier.
1.
Main
volume
turned
down.
2.
Defective
connection
cord.
1.
Turn
up
main
volume,
2.
Replace
connection
cord.
